Star Player Lionel Messi has been listed as the highest paid footballer on earth for the year 2020 according to the new list from Forbes.

Captain of Spanish giants Barcelona, according to Forbes, earns $1billion in pre-tax earnings in his football career. The magazine reports that the Argentina international is set to earn a whopping $126million (salary of $92million plus $34million in endorsements).

Messi leads his arch-rival and Juventus attacker Ronaldo with just a step as the later follows in second place with $117million.

Neymar followed in third place with a set earning of $96million. The PSG winger switched his endorsement deal from Nike to Puma after his contract came to an end.

Kanye West became Forbes’ highest paid hip-hop act for the first time in his career following the top 20 list for 2019 which was released on Thursday September 19.

The list which charted pre-tax income from June 2018 through June of this year, had Kanye West whose Yeezy brand is expected to hit $1.5 billion in sales this year coming out on top with $150 million while Jay-Z took the No. 2 with $81 million.

Kanye sat at No. 10 on the 2018 list with $27.5 million, but his impressive rise in earnings can be attributed to the success of Yeezy, his signature footwear collaboration with Adidas.

Drake took the No. 3 spot on the list with $75 million. Diddy followed shortly behind at $70 million while Forbes newcomer Travis Scott brought in $58 million.

Other hip-hop big weights that made the top 10 list include Eminem, DJ Khaled, Kendrick Lamar, Migos, and Childish Gambino.

While Nicki Minaj and Cardi B who took the No. 12 and No. 13 respectively with $29 million and $28 million were the only female artistes in the top 20 list, Russ, Logic, Lil Wayne, Lil Uzi Vert, Birdman, Dr. Dre, and Chance the Rapper were notably absent.
